Situation–Reaction: On a train, you see some college students attempting to pull the emergency chain simply to get down at an undesignated point. What should you do?

Verbal Reasoning Situation Reaction Test Difficulty: Medium
Choose an option
  • A
    With help of passengers, physically restrain them from pulling the chain.
  • B
    Allow them to pull the chain but prevent them from alighting.
  • C
    Inform the guard or train staff immediately as soon as the train stops.
  • D
    Keep quiet and do nothing.
  • E
    Record a video and upload it on social media.

Answer

Correct Answer: Inform the guard or train staff immediately as soon as the train stops.

Explanation

Introduction / Context:Misuse of the alarm chain delays trains and endangers safety. Passengers have a civic role, but interventions must remain lawful and safe.

Given Data / Assumptions:

  • Students intend to pull the chain for convenience, not an emergency.
  • You are an ordinary passenger, not security staff.
  • Train staff have authority to act and document violations.

Concept / Approach:Report through proper channels. Avoid physical confrontation that could escalate or cause injury. Ensure evidence and accountability by promptly notifying authorized personnel.

Step-by-Step Solution:

1) Observe safely; note coach number, appearance, and time.2) At the next stop, inform the guard or TTE with specifics so they can intervene and record the offence.3) Cooperate as a witness if asked; avoid vigilantism.4) If the pull occurs, ensure doors and tracks remain safe for all passengers.

Verification / Alternative check:Railway protocols require staff action; passenger reports enable enforcement without risking a brawl.

Why Other Options Are Wrong:(a) Physical restraint can be unsafe and unlawful. (b) You lack authority to detain. (d) Silence condones misuse. (e) Social media posting does not ensure timely safety action and may violate privacy.

Common Pitfalls:Confronting groups alone; focusing on recording rather than reporting.

Final Answer:Inform the guard or train staff promptly (Option C).
